Jak zbudowaliśmy rozwiązanie PAAS dla wiodącego portalu internetowego, wykorzystując chmurę AWS?
Jak zbudowaliśmy rozwiązanie PAAS dla wiodącego portalu internetowego, wykorzystując chmurę AWS?
1

Przedstawienie firmy

Naszym klientem był lider z dziedziny portali internetowych położony w Europie Centralnej, zatrudniający ponad 1 000 pracowników w całej Polsce. Organizacja w ramach działalności e-commerce prowadzi także działania w zakresie mody, urządzania wnętrz i projektowania domów oraz usług finansowych. Firma posiada bardzo ambitne plany na dalszy rozwój i ekspansję zagraniczną. Przedsiębiorstwo jest bardzo często wyróżnianie nagrodami dla najlepszego pracodawcy w Polsce.

2

Opis projektu

Opis projektu

Jako komandosi IT, uwielbiamy nowe wyzwania. Jednym z nich było stworzenie rozwiązania Platform as a Service w oparciu o chmurę danych Amazon Web Services. PAAS jest to model usługi chmurowej, który umożliwia odbiorcy wdrożenie usług na bazie infrastruktury chmury aplikacji. Jest to platforma, którą dostawca ma za zadanie dostarczyć klientom jako niezależne środowisko, które pozwala na rozwijanie, testowanie, uruchamianie i zarzadzanie aplikacjami bez konieczności budowania i utrzymywania własnej infrastruktury oraz nabywania licencji na właściwe oprogramowanie, konieczne w procesie wytwarzania oprogramowania.

 

W tym projekcie naszym zadaniem było zbudowanie rozwiązania PAAS do śledzenia treści czytanych w Internecie przez Polaków za granicą. Firma, za pomocą naszej platformy, chciała zwiększyć swoją efektywność marketingową i wydajność reklamową na rynkach zagranicznych. Ze względu na plany rozwojowe firmy, dostarczenie spersonalizowanych treści dla odbiorców jest kluczowym działaniem dla firmy.

3

Wyzwania klienta

  1. Brak automatycznej agregacji danych
  2. Brak możliwości wyświetlania spersonalizowanych reklam dla konkretnych zagranicznych grup docelowych
  3. Brak systemu do segregacji spersonalizowanych danych
4

Nasze rozwiązania

  1. Stworzenie narzędzia do automatycznej agregacji danych przy wykorzystaniu chmury AWS
  2. Wykorzystanie usług przetwarzania danych zapewnionych przez AWS, takich jak: Lambda czy Elastic Load Balancing
  3. Zbudowanie platformy z funkcjonalnościami takimi jak:
    1. spersonalizowane zarządzanie treściami
    2. filtrowanie listy treści
    3. kategoryzacja prezentowanych treści również według tematyki
    4. edycja dodawanych zdjęci i video
5

Korzyści wynikające z zastosowania naszego rozwiązania PAAS

 Korzyści wynikające z zastosowania naszego rozwiązania PAAS
  1. Zbudowanie systemu opartego o chmurę AWS, który umożliwia prezentację anglojęzycznych informacji z Polski w postaci artykułów, galerii oraz wideo
  2. Uproszczenie procedur agregacji danych - tworzenia kopii zapasowych
  3. Większa przenoszalność danych
  4. Skalowalność rozwiązania zależnie od bieżących potrzeb wydajnościowych
  5. Większy stopień czytelności/przejrzystości danych
  6. Możliwość prezentacji kolekcji zdjęć wraz z przyporządkowanymi do nich danymi, takimi jak: tytuł, data publikacji czy też autor galerii
  7. System umożliwia przedstawianie treści w serwisie przez wydawców
  8. System umożliwia pozostawianie komentarzy przy artykułach oraz moderację komentarzy przez moderatorów
  9. Skrócenie czasu programowania
  10. Możliwość elastycznego dodawania nowych artykułów - artykuł można dodać do bazy systemu zapisując go jako roboczy lub opublikowany
  11. Łatwiejsze tworzenie oprogramowania dla wielu platform, w tym platform mobilnych
  12. Możliwość korzystania niewielkim kosztem z zaawansowanych narzędzi analizy danych
  13. Wsparcie dla rozproszonych zespołów programistycznych
  14. Efektywne zarządzanie cyklem życia aplikacji
6

Konkluzja

Konkluzja

Dzięki przedstawionemu, innowacyjnemu rozwiązaniu powstałemu na bazie chmury AWS, nasz klient był w stanie otrzymać wiarygodne dane. Kluczowymi informacjami dla klienta było wskazanie, które treści są najczęściej czytane przez znajdujących się za granicą obywateli Polski. Ostatecznie udało nam się stworzyć platformę PAAS na bazie chmury AWS do automatycznej agregacji danych dla jednego z największych portali informacyjnych w Polsce. Nasza platforma posiada istotne funkcjonalności dla klienta, takie jak: prezentacja polskojęzycznych artykułów dla osób przebywających poza Polską, edytowanie, modyfikowanie dodawanych zdjęć i video, czy też kategoryzację przedstawionych informacji.

 

Klient był bardzo zadowolony z realizacji i chętnie powierza nam wykonanie kolejnych projektów IT.

Komandosi IT meldują gotowość!